I'm using the "3D Floating Cursor (V7)" component.

I have a menu at the bottom of the page and I can't open it.

The floating cursor remains in the foreground.

Is there a way to access the button at the bottom of the pages?

I found the problem.

The menu controller was positioned under the float cursor folder.

I moved the menu folder above the float cursor folder and now I can select it.

I guess you could have also made the cursor element permeable.
